How do you get sticky residue off plastic with vinegar?

Apply the warm vinegar solution to the glue by rubbing a paper towel that has been soaked in the solution. Let it settle for five minutes. The paper towel should then be removed, and the residue should be scraped away. You may use ammonia instead of vinegar in the solution; however, if you do use ammonia, you need to make sure that you are working in an area that has adequate ventilation.

Does WD-40 Remove sticky residue?

Stickers may be removed using WD40, regardless of how long they have been adhered to the surface they are being removed from. Stickers and the sticky residue they leave behind are quickly and easily removed with this spray that drives water away. It is important to bear in mind that WD40 can degrade certain types of plastics, which is the normal surface on which stickers are placed.

How do you remove heavy duty adhesive?

The Methods Used to Eliminate Construction Adhesives

  1. You will need to work the glue or caulk until it is more pliable. In order to do this, heat the glue using an electric heat gun or a hair dryer
  2. The glue can then be removed using a putty knife or another edge that is flat
  3. Mineral spirits should be used to eliminate any residue that is still present on your surface.

Can baking soda remove sticky residue?

Baking soda is a wonderful option for eliminating sticker residue in kitchen settings since it is both non-toxic and acceptable for use in food service establishments. Create a paste by combining baking soda and vegetable oil in an equal proportion. After applying the paste on the label for approximately five minutes, remove the paste from the label.
